My Blood Froze When I Opened My Husband’s Drawer the Day after Moving in with Him….

Freya was thrilled to begin her new life with George at his enchanting family estate, a place straight out of a fairy tale. However, the dream quickly started to unravel when Valerie, the maid, greeted her with a cold, piercing stare. Later that evening, Freya received a chilling message on her phone from Valerie: “Check your husband’s drawer. The top left one. Then RUN!”

Her heart pounding, Freya hesitated but finally opened the drawer. Inside, she discovered a stack of love letters and a key. The letters were from George, addressed to a woman named Elena, revealing a passionate romance and plans for a future together. The final letter, shockingly, was dated just three days before George had proposed to Freya. The key led her to a forgotten attic, where she found old photographs of George and Elena, and even an ultrasound of their unborn child.

Valerie soon revealed the devastating truth: “Elena is my sister.” She explained that when George found out their baby had Down syndrome, he abandoned them both, viewing them as a burden. Valerie’s account was confirmed by George’s sister, who disclosed that the attic had always been George’s favorite room, where he’d hidden the remnants of his secret past.

Determined to uncover the full story, Freya, with Valerie by her side, confronted George and his family. “Is it true?” George’s father demanded. George’s silence was all the confirmation they needed. The consequences were swift—George was disinherited, and the family redirected his inheritance to support Elena and her child.

Freya was granted a divorce and, in an unexpected twist, received the assets intended for George. Instead of letting the betrayal consume her, she used the funds to create a foundation for children with disabilities, with Valerie at her side to help manage it. Supported by George’s mother, Freya transformed her heartbreak into a powerful mission, turning a painful revelation into a force for good.
